Week 12 will wrap on Monday night with an NFC North clash between the Minnesota Vikings and Chicago Bears. Minnesota has remained surprisingly competitive since the season-ending injury to Kirk Cousins, in large part due to the play of trade acquisition Joshua Dobbs, who has done very well at quarterback on short notice.
Will that continue against the Bears? It’s a good matchup against a weak Chicago defense, but it feels like Dobbs is due for some regression. With that in mind, I’ve combined three wagers for a Same Game Parlay on Bears-Vikings at +340 odds through BetMGM.

Leg 1: Chicago Bears to Cover the Spread
- Justin Fields looked great in his return to action last week, averaging 7.3 yards per pass attempt while rushing for 104 yards n 18 carries
- Joshua Dobbs has fumbled 15 times and thrown six interceptions this season, and turnovers could be an issue
- The line is down to +3 but it remains at +3.5 for the SGP, which is a big deal because a field goal margin results in a cover
Leg 2: Minnesota Vikings TE T.J. Hockenson Over 59.5 Receiving Yards
- Hockenson is averaging 66.9 receiving yards per game this season and has reached 60 in four of his past five games
- Hockenson has been targeted 34 times in three games since Dobbs arrived, as the veteran quarterback likes throwing to tight ends as a security blanket
- Star Vikings wideout Justin Jefferson is unlikely to play, which should give Hockenson more target share
- Unless Minnesota jumps way ahead, the passing game volume should be there against a suspect Chicago secondary
Leg 3: Chicago Bears QB Justin Fields Under 224.5 Passing Yards
- Fields has only reached 225 passing yards in two games this season
- If the Bears cover, it means the game will be close and Fields won’t be asked to air it out
- Chicago will lean on its ground attack against a solid Minnesota defense, as both Fields and running back Khalil Herbert should get plenty of rushing attempts
